SQL Server2008 创建约束图解
机房收费系统个人重构版开始了,但在设计数据库时遇到了写小麻烦,主要是数据库
中约束的应用,以前在学习数据库时进行了总结,在刚开始学习时使用的是 SQL
Server2000小操作了下,查证了几种约束的作用,但现在升级为@08版的@SQL 所以
在操作方式上有了些区别。虽然是小麻烦但是也反映了我们学习的一种习惯,在对知
识进行封存后就放到一边,等待下次的调用,知识是要进行反复咀嚼才能消化的。
那闲话少说进入我们今天的主题,@SQLServer中有五种约束,@Primary Key约
束、@Foreign Key约束、@Unique约束、@Default约束和@Check约束,今天使用
SQL Server2008来演示下这几种约束的创建和使用的方法。
1、@Primary Key约束
在表中常有一列或多列的组合,其值能唯一标识表中的每一行。
这样的一列或多列成为表的主键(PrimaryKey)。一个表只能有一个主键,而且主
键约束中的列不能为空值。只有主键列才能被作为其他表的外键所创建。
创建主键约束可以右键单击表,选择设计@。
选中要创建主键的列,然后单击上面的小钥匙。
也可以右键需要创建主键的列,然后单击小钥匙。
评论0
最新资源